Real Matters (TSE:REAL) Shares Up 6.9%

Real Matters Inc. (TSE:REAL - Get Free Report)'s stock price shot up 6.9% on Tuesday . The stock traded as high as C$5.35 and last traded at C$5.29. 59,806 shares traded hands during mid-day trading, an increase of 1% from the average session volume of 59,436 shares. The stock had previously closed at C$4.95.

Analyst Upgrades and Downgrades

A number of analysts have recently issued reports on the stock. ATB Capital raised their price target on shares of Real Matters from C$9.00 to C$10.00 and gave the stock an "outperform" rating in a report on Friday, February 2nd. BMO Capital Markets raised their target price on Real Matters from C$5.50 to C$7.00 and gave the stock a "market perform" rating in a research note on Friday, February 2nd. TD Securities upped their price target on Real Matters from C$6.00 to C$7.00 and gave the company a "hold" rating in a research note on Friday, February 2nd. Finally, Canaccord Genuity Group increased their price target on Real Matters from C$5.25 to C$6.50 and gave the stock a "hold" rating in a report on Friday, February 2nd. Four investment analysts have rated the stock with a hold rating and two have issued a buy rating to the company's stock. According to MarketBeat, Real Matters currently has an average rating of "Hold" and a consensus target price of C$7.36.

Real Matters Stock Performance

The firm has a fifty day simple moving average of C$5.78 and a 200-day simple moving average of C$5.89. The company has a quick ratio of 3.75, a current ratio of 5.03 and a debt-to-equity ratio of 3.26. The company has a market cap of C$398.91 million, a PE ratio of -54.60, a price-to-earnings-growth ratio of -59.18 and a beta of 0.69.

Real Matters Inc operates as a technology and network management company in Canada and the United States. It operates through three segments: U.S. Appraisal, U.S. Title, and Canada. It offers residential mortgage appraisals for purchase, refinance, and home equity and default transactions to the mortgage lending industry, as well as title services for refinance, purchase, home equity, short sale, and real estate-owned transactions to financial institutions under the Solidifi brand; and insurance inspection services to property and casualty insurers under the iv3 brand.
